MODELING WORK OF SORTING STATION USING UML

O. V. Gorbova

Abstract


Purpose. The purpose of this paper is the construction of methods and models for the graphical representation process of sorting station, using the unified modeling language (UML). Methodology. Methods of graph theory, finite automata and the representation theory of queuing systems were used as the methods of investigation. A graphical representation of the process was implemented with using the Unified Modeling Language UML. The sorting station process representation is implemented as a state diagram and actions through a set of IBM Rational Rose. Graphs can show parallel operation of sorting station, the parallel existence and influence of objects process and the transition from one state to another. The IBM Rational Rose complex allows developing a diagram of work sequence of varying degrees of detailing. Findings. The study has developed a graphical representation method of the process of sorting station of different kind of complexity. All graphical representations are made using the UML. They are represented as a directed graph with the states. It is clear enough in the study of the subject area. Applying the methodology of the representation process, it allows becoming friendly with the work of any automation object very fast, and exploring the process during algorithms construction of sorting stations and other railway facilities. This model is implemented with using the Unified Modeling Language (UML) using a combination of IBM Rational Rose. Originality. The representation process of sorting station was developed by means of the Unified Modeling Language (UML) use. Methodology of representation process allows creating the directed graphs based on the order of execution of the works chain, objects and performers of these works. The UML allows visualizing, specifying, constructing and documenting, formalizing the representation process of sorting station and developing sequence diagrams of works of varying degrees of detail. Practical value. The usage of the Unified Modeling Language (UML) based on software package IBM Rational Rose and allows to create processes of varying degrees of detail, reduce the time expenditure for the process research of sorting station and get a clear graphical representation, as well as to reduce the human costs at the construction and improvement of existing technological processes.

 


Keywords


directed graph; sorting station; technological process; schedule of the station; parallel processes, UML

Full Text:

PDF

References


Vernyhora R.V., Malashkin V.V. Pidhotovka DSP stantsii dilianky z vykorystanniam trenazhernoho kompleksu [The station duty officer preparation of a section with using the training complex]. Transportni systemy ta tekhnolohii perevezen – The Transport System and Transport Technology, 2010, issue 1, 34-37 p.

Diagramma sostoyaniy [State diagram]. Available at: http://itteach.ru/ rational-rose/diagrammi-sostoyaniy (Accessed 8 October 2014).

Istoriya diagrammy Ganta [The history of the Gantt chart]. Available at: http://gibtech.ru /blog/discus? entry_id=177 (Accessed 8 October 2014).

Karpov Yu.H. Teoryia avtomatov [Theory of machines]. Saint-Petersburg, Piter Publ., 2003. 208 p.

Kozachenko D.N. Matematicheskaya model dlya otsenki tekhniko-tekhnologicheskikh pokazateley raboty zheleznodorozhnykh stantsiy [A mathematical model for assessing the technical performance of rail stations]. Nauka ta prohres transportu. Visnyk Dnipropetrovskoho natsionalnoho universytetu zaliznychnoho transportu − Science and Transport Progress. Bulletin of Dnipropetrovsk National University of Railway Transport, 2013. no. 3 (45). pp. 22-28.

Kozachenko D.N. Obektno-oriyentirovannaya model funktsionirovaniya zheleznodorozhnykh stantsiy [The object-oriented model of the functioning of railway stations]. Nauka ta prohres transportu. Visnyk Dnipropetrovskoho natsionalnoho universytetu zaliznychnoho transportu − Science and Transport Progress. Bulletin of Dnipropetrovsk National University of Railway Transport, 2013. no. 4 (46). pp. 47-55.

Kozachenko D.M., Vernyhora R.V., Korobiova R.H. Prohramnyi kompleks dlia imitatsiinoho modeliuvannia roboty zaliznychnykh stantsii na osnovi dobovoho planu – hrafiku [Software package for simulation of rail stations on the basis of the daily schedule]. Zaliznychnyi transport Ukrainy –Railway transport of Ukraine, 2008, no. 4 (70), pp.18-20.

Konspekt lektsii «Tekhnolohiia i upravlinnia robotoiu stantsii ta vuzliv» [Lecture notes «Technology and management work of stations and sites»]. Available at: http://ua-referat.com (Accessed 8 October 2014).

Kotov V.Ye. Seti Petri [Petri nets]. Moscow, Nauka Publ., 1984. 160 p.

Leonenkov A.V. Samouchitel UML [The UML tutorial]. Saint-Petersburg, BKhV-Peterburg Publ., 2002, pp. 183-196.

Lustina Ye. Nebolshoy rasskaz o Genri Gante [A short story about Henry Gant]. Available at: http://www.mental-skills.ru/synopses/ 524. html (Accessed 8 October 2014).

Razumov I.M., Belova L.D., Ipatov M.I., Proskuryakov A.V. Setevyye grafiki v planirovanii [Network graphs in planning]. Moscow, 1967. 170 p

Smorodintseva Ye.Ye, Timukhina Ye.M. Organizatsiya raboty sortirovochnoy stantsii [The organization works of sorting station]. Ekaterinburg, UrGUPS Publ., 2010. 70 p.

Tekhnolohichnyi protses roboty odeskoi zaliznytsi. Derzhavna administratsiia zaliznychnoho transportu Ukrainy [The technological process of the Odessa railway. State administration of railway transport of Ukraine]. Odessa, Derzhavna administratsiia zaliznychnoho transportu Ukrainy Publ., 2009. 168 p.

TsD-0082. Praktychni rekomendatsii shchodo skladannia tekhnolohichnoho protsesu roboty sortuvalnoi stantsii. Praktychni rekomendatsii [CD-0082-Practical guidelines for the process of sorting station. Practical recommendations]. Kyiv, DETUT Publ., 2009. 84 p.

A graph grammar-based formal validation of object-process diagrams. Software and Systems Modeling, 2012, № 11 (2), 287–302 p. Available at: http://www.scopus.com/inward/record.url?eid=2-s2.0-84860480881&partnerID=40&md5=e5455760c5351950d7411631552e6daf (Accessed 8 October 2014). doi: 10.1007/s10270–011–0201–4.

Ma L., Guo J., Chen G.-W. Design of wagon-flow simulation system of railway marshalling yard based on J2EE Xitong Fangzhen Xuebao. Jornal of System Simulation, 2013, no. 25 (5), pp. 1083-1089. Available at: http://www.scopus.com/inward/record.url?eid=2-s2.0-84878478072&partnerID=40&md5=684049107fe03bc4af534334f33c03e4 (Accessed 8 October 2014).

Yang N.-H., Yu H.-Q., Lu M. Modeling UML state diagrams based on extended ITCPN Huadong Ligong Daxue Xuebao. Journal of East China University of Science and Technology, 2011, no. 37 (6), pp. 765–769. Available at: http://www.scopus.com/inward/record.url?eid=2-s2.0-84856354155&partnerID=40&md5=87d8d9f4b6cab4498f04799eba638baf (Accessed 8 October 2014).


GOST Style Citations


1. Вернигора, Р. В. Підготовка ДСП станцій ділянки з використанням тренажерного комплексу / Р. В. Вернигора, В. В. Малашкін // Транспорт. системи та технології перевезень. – 2010. – Вип. 1. – С. 34–37.

2. Диаграмма состояний [Electronic resource]. – Available at:  http://itteach.ru/ rational-rose/diagrammi-sostoyaniy. – Title from the screen. – Accessed : 08.10.2014.

3. История диаграммы Ганта [Electronic resource]. – Available at: http://gibtech.ru /blog/discus? entry_id=177 . – Title from the screen. – Accessed : 08.10.2014.

4. Карпов, Ю. Г. Теория автоматов / Ю. Г. Карпов. – Санкт-Петербу́рг : Питер, 2003. – 208 c.

5. Козаченко, Д. Н. Математическая модель для оценки технико-технологических показателей работы железнодорожных станций / Д. Н. Козаченко // Наука та прогрес трансп. Вісн. Дніпропетр. нац. ун-ту залізн. трансп. – 2013. – № 3 (45). – С. 22–28.

6. Козаченко, Д. Н. Объектно-ориентированная модель функционирования железнодорожных станций / Д. М. Козаченко // Наука та прогрес трансп. Вісн. Дніпропетр. нац. ун-ту залізн. трансп. – 2013. – № 4 (46). – С. 47–55.

7. Козаченко, Д. Н. Програмний комплекс для імітаційного моделювання роботи залізничних станцій на основі добового плану - графіку / Д. М. Козаченко, Р. В. Вернигора, Р. Г. Коробйова // Залізн. трансп. України. – 2008. – № 4 (70). – С. 18–20.

8. Конспект лекцій «Технологія і управління роботою станцій та вузлів» [Electronic resource]. – Available at: http://ua-referat.com. – Title from the screen. – Accessed : 08.10.2014.

9. Котов, В. Е. Сети Петри / В. Е. Котов. – Москва : Наука, 1984. –160 с.

10. Леоненков, А. В. Самоучитель UML / А. В. Леоненков. – Санкт-Петербу́рг : БХВ-Петербург, 2002. – С. 183–196.

11. Лустина, Е. Небольшой рассказ о Генри Ганте [Electronic resource] / Е. Лустина. – Available at: http://www.mental-skills.ru/synopses/ 524. html. – Title from the screen. – Accessed : 08.10.2014.

12. Сетевые графики в планировании / И. М. Разумов, Л. Д.  Белова, М. И. Ипатов, А. В. Проскуряков. – Москва : Высш. шк., 1967. –170 с.

13. Смородинцева, Е. Е. Организация работи сортировочной станции / Е. Е. Смородинцева, Е. М. Тимухина. – Екатеринбург : УрГУПС, 2010. –70 с.

14. Технологічний процес роботи Одеської залізниці. Державна адміністрація залізничного транспорту України. – Одеса : Держ. адм. залізн. трансп. України, 2009. – 168 с.

15. ЦД-0082. Практичні  рекомендації щодо складання технологічного процесу роботи сортувальної станції. – Київ : ДЕТУТ, 2009. – 84 c.

16. A graph grammar-based formal validation of object-process diagrams Software and Systems Modeling [Electronic resource]. – 2012. – № 11 (2). – Р. 287–302. – Available at: http://www.scopus.com/inward/record.url?eid=2-s2.0-84860480881&partnerID=40&md5=e5455760c5351950d7411631552e6daf. – Title from the screen. – Accessed : 08.10.2014.

17. Ma, L. Design of wagon-flow simulation system of railway marshalling yard based on J2EE Xitong Fangzhen Xuebao [Electronic resource] / L. Ma, J. Guo, G.-W. Chen // J. of System Simulation. – 2013. – № 25 (5). – Р. 1083–1089. – Available at: http://www.scopus.com/inward/record.url?eid=2-s2.0-84878478072&partnerID=40&md5=684049107fe03bc4af534334f33c03e4. – Title from the screen. – Accessed : 08.10.2014.

18. Yang, N.-H. Modeling UML state diagrams based on extended ITCPN Huadong Ligong Daxue Xuebao [Electronic resource] / N.-H. Yang, H.-Q. Yu, M. Lu / J. of East China University of Science and Technology. – 2011. – № 37 (6). – Р. 765–769. – Available at: http://www.scopus.com/inward/record.url?eid=2-s2.0-84856354155&partnerID=40&md5=87d8d9f4b6cab4498f04799eba638baf. – Title from the screen. – Accessed : 08.10.2014.



DOI: https://doi.org/10.15802/stp2015/38260

Creative Commons License
This work is licensed under a Creative Commons Attribution 4.0 International License.

 

ISSN 2307–3489 (Print)
ІSSN 2307–6666 (Online)